How to Get Raccoons Out of Your House

If you’re hearing rustling near your garbage cans at night, there’s a good chance it’s a raccoon. Raccoons love nesting in homes and businesses because they provide a safe space with easy access to food and water. However, raccoons can become a nuisance by causing damage to your home’s structure and putting you at risk for several diseases, including rabies. Here are some effective ways to get raccoons out of your house.

Ways to Get Raccoons Out of Your House

  1. Make Noise

While raccoons may seem brave, they’re skittish and will run off at the sound of human voices. Playing a radio in your attic or basement deters raccoons because they no longer think it’s safe to live there. If you see the raccoon sneaking in or out of your house, making a sudden noise like blaring your car horn could also scare them off.

  1. Install Motion-Sensing Devices

Raccoons can also be scared off by sudden motions. Motion-activated lights or sprinklers can disrupt their late-night forage and startle them. They’ll be less likely to stick around if they don’t think it’s safe.

  1. Take Away Their Food Source

If there’s no food or water sources, raccoons will leave to find nourishment elsewhere. Tightly seal any garbage, and consider getting a lock or other seal around your trash can so raccoons can’t get in. Raccoons will also eat leftover pet food, so pick up your cat or dog’s food and water bowls when they’re not in use.
